Home
last modified time | relevance | path

Searched refs:getAsIntegral (Results 1 – 16 of 16) sorted by relevance

/external/clang/lib/AST/
DTemplateBase.cpp41 const llvm::APSInt &Val = TemplArg.getAsIntegral(); in printIntegral()
284 getAsIntegral().Profile(ID); in Profile()
316 getAsIntegral() == Other.getAsIntegral(); in structurallyEquals()
484 return DB << Arg.getAsIntegral().toString(10); in operator <<()
DASTDiagnostic.cpp1009 Value = Iter->getAsIntegral(); in InitializeNonTypeDiffVariables()
1290 Int = Iter.getDesugar().getAsIntegral(); in GetInt()
DStmtProfile.cpp1618 Arg.getAsIntegral().Profile(ID); in VisitTemplateArgument()
DStmtPrinter.cpp1821 char C = (char)P.getAsIntegral().getZExtValue(); in VisitUserDefinedLiteral()
DASTDumper.cpp939 OS << " integral " << A.getAsIntegral(); in dumpTemplateArgument()
DMicrosoftMangle.cpp1221 mangleIntegerLiteral(TA.getAsIntegral(), in mangleTemplateArg()
DItaniumMangle.cpp3723 mangleIntegerLiteral(A.getIntegralType(), A.getAsIntegral()); in mangleTemplateArg()
DASTImporter.cpp355 return llvm::APSInt::isSameValue(Arg1.getAsIntegral(), Arg2.getAsIntegral()); in IsStructurallyEquivalent()
/external/clang/include/clang/AST/
DTemplateBase.h281 llvm::APSInt getAsIntegral() const { in getAsIntegral() function
/external/clang/lib/Sema/
DSemaTemplateDeduction.cpp179 hasSameExtendedValue(X.getAsIntegral(), Y.getAsIntegral()))) in checkDeducedTemplateArguments()
1721 if (hasSameExtendedValue(Param.getAsIntegral(), Arg.getAsIntegral())) in DeduceTemplateArguments()
1744 Arg.getAsIntegral(), in DeduceTemplateArguments()
1951 return X.getAsIntegral() == Y.getAsIntegral(); in isSameTemplateArg()
DSemaTemplate.cpp2044 llvm::APSInt NumArgs = NumArgsArg.getAsIntegral(); in checkBuiltinTemplateIdType()
5515 E = new (Context) CharacterLiteral(Arg.getAsIntegral().getZExtValue(), in BuildExpressionFromIntegralTemplateArgument()
5518 E = new (Context) CXXBoolLiteralExpr(Arg.getAsIntegral().getBoolValue(), in BuildExpressionFromIntegralTemplateArgument()
5523 E = IntegerLiteral::Create(Context, Arg.getAsIntegral(), T, Loc); in BuildExpressionFromIntegralTemplateArgument()
/external/clang/tools/libclang/
DCXCursor.cpp1229 return TA.getAsIntegral().getSExtValue(); in clang_Cursor_getTemplateArgumentValue()
1246 return TA.getAsIntegral().getZExtValue(); in clang_Cursor_getTemplateArgumentUnsignedValue()
/external/clang/lib/Index/
DUSRGeneration.cpp810 Out << Arg.getAsIntegral(); in VisitTemplateArgument()
/external/clang/include/clang/ASTMatchers/
DASTMatchers.h740 return Node.getAsIntegral().toString(10) == Value; in AST_MATCHER_P()
/external/clang/lib/CodeGen/
DCGDebugInfo.cpp1298 llvm::ConstantInt::get(CGM.getLLVMContext(), TA.getAsIntegral()))); in CollectTemplateParams()
/external/clang/lib/Serialization/
DASTWriter.cpp5298 AddAPSInt(Arg.getAsIntegral(), Record); in AddTemplateArgument()